Output 279f4c3e24a8cde17a3a61915b654f107f40d642fd14917ba32f55b9ab0040b4:0

value
44777586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5030cba217f77e932b34a32055170a594d51779a OP_EQUAL
address
3912SFrc5ejuoi1tuRkmE2oCQjDDZEKvec
transaction
279f4c3e24a8cde17a3a61915b654f107f40d642fd14917ba32f55b9ab0040b4